Fragrance information:

Identity of Bond No. 9 B9

Bond No. 9 B9, released in 2015, is a unisex perfume from Bond No. 9, a brand founded in 2003 that became the first American niche perfume house dedicated to New York.

This fragrance is inspired by the brand's flagship store at 9 Bond Street, as reflected in its concise name, and its dark lilac bottle with gold details symbolizes urban elegance.

As an eau de parfum, it offers balanced intensity for daily wear.

Composition and Aromatic Groups

The composition of Bond No. 9 B9 combines notes of amber, gardenia, saffron, and musk, creating an exciting fougère-aromatic bouquet.

These elements belong to the amber, musk, spicy, and white flower groups, and the fragrance itself is classified in the aromatic and fougère families, highlighting its complex and modern character.

Positioning and Sillage

As a unisex perfume, Bond No. 9 B9 is suitable for both men and women, reflecting the idea of urban equality through a shared aromatic experience.

Its medium sillage makes it versatile for the office, evening outings, or city walks, gradually unfolding from a spicy start to a gentle heart and warm base.

The fragrance balances gender expectations, offering a vibrant blend of spices and floral accents.

Description of the composition

The note pyramid of Bond No. 9 B9 is built on mixed chords, where saffron opens the composition with a velvety-spicy highlight, creating an intriguing start.

In the heart, gardenia adds a delicate sweet-floral depth, smoothly transitioning into the base notes of amber and musk, which anchor the fragrance with a warm and lasting trail.

This harmonious blend offers a holistic experience without sharp transitions, ideally suited for unisex wear.

Persistence
The persistence of a fragrance is determined by how long it can be felt. It is a characteristic associated with ingredients that evaporate slowly. Persistence depends on the physical properties of the perfume ingredients—mainly their volatility and environmental factors such as temperature and humidity.

Sillage
Imagine a light cloud of fragrance that, like an aeroplane trail, remains in the air after your appearance. This is the sillage - a subtle or vivid imprint left by the most diffuse element of a perfume composition. The sillage can be almost invisible when it is felt only by you and those around you. Or it can be so expressive that its presence is noticed even long after you have left.
